Steel Sponge Posted May 8, 2015 Share Posted May 8, 2015 http://tvline.com/2015/05/07/phineas-and-ferb-cancelled-finale-in-june/ Well...after many rumors about Phineas and Ferb coming to an end, it's now official. Phineas and Ferb, after 8 years, is throwing the towel in. "The Last Day of Summer" is indeed the last and it will be airing next month on June 12th. Oh, and a standalone special is coming up in August.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
